- Visit the Sports Direct Website: The first step is to head over to the official Sports Direct website. Make sure you're on the correct regional site for your location (e.g., sportsdirect.com for the UK).
- Locate the "Help" or "Contact Us" Section: Look for a link that says "Help," "Customer Service," "Contact Us," or something similar. This is usually found in the website's header, footer, or within your account dashboard.
- Find the Web Chat Option: Once you're in the help section, browse through the available contact methods. You should see an option for "Live Chat" or "Web Chat." It might be accompanied by an icon of a speech bubble or a headset.
- Initiate the Chat: Click on the "Live Chat" or "Web Chat" option to start a new chat session. A chat window will typically pop up, prompting you to enter your name, email address, and a brief description of your issue. This helps the agent understand your query beforehand and provide a more efficient response.
- Wait for an Agent to Connect: After submitting your information, you'll be placed in a queue and connected to an available agent. The wait time can vary depending on the time of day and the volume of inquiries. Be patient and keep the chat window open.
- Start Your Conversation: Once an agent connects, greet them politely and explain your issue clearly and concisely. Provide them with any relevant information, such as your order number, product details, or account information. The more information you provide, the better they can assist you.
- Be Prepared: Before initiating a chat, gather all the relevant information you might need, such as your order number, product details, account information, and a clear description of your issue. This will help the agent understand your query quickly and provide a more efficient response. Imagine trying to explain a problem with a specific item without having the order number handy – it can significantly slow down the process.
- Be Clear and Concise: When explaining your issue, be as clear and concise as possible. Use simple language and avoid jargon or technical terms that the agent may not understand. Get straight to the point and highlight the key details of your problem. A well-structured and easy-to-understand message will help the agent grasp the situation quickly and offer the appropriate solution.
- Be Polite and Patient: Remember that the agents are there to help you, so treat them with respect and courtesy. Even if you're frustrated with the situation, avoid being rude or aggressive. A positive attitude can go a long way in resolving your issue efficiently. Additionally, be patient and allow the agent time to investigate your problem and find a solution. They may need to consult with other departments or access additional information, which can take time.
- Take Screenshots: If your issue involves a visual problem, such as a damaged item or an error message on the website, take screenshots to provide the agent with a clear picture of the situation. Visual evidence can be extremely helpful in resolving certain issues, especially when it's difficult to describe the problem in words. Simply attach the screenshots to the chat window, and the agent will be able to see exactly what you're experiencing.
- Ask for Clarification: If you don't understand something the agent says, don't hesitate to ask for clarification. It's better to ask questions and ensure you understand the solution than to remain confused and potentially make mistakes. The agents are there to provide you with clear and accurate information, so don't be afraid to seek clarification if needed. Active communication ensures that you're both on the same page and working towards the same goal.
- Keep a Record: Consider saving or printing the chat log for your records. This can be useful if you need to refer back to the conversation later or if you encounter any further issues related to the same problem. The chat log serves as a written record of the interaction, including the agent's name, the date and time of the conversation, and the details of the solution provided. This can be valuable if you need to escalate the issue or provide evidence of the previous communication.
- Phone Support: If you prefer speaking to someone directly, you can call Sports Direct's customer service hotline. The phone number is usually listed on their website in the "Contact Us" section. Phone support can be a good option for complex issues that require detailed explanations or immediate attention.
- Email Support: You can also send an email to Sports Direct's customer service team. This is a good option for non-urgent inquiries or when you need to provide detailed information or attachments. The email address is usually listed on their website in the "Contact Us" section. Remember to include your order number and a clear description of your issue in your email.
- Social Media: Sports Direct is active on social media platforms like Facebook and Twitter. You can try reaching out to them through these channels for quick inquiries or general feedback. However, keep in mind that social media support may not be suitable for complex or sensitive issues.
- FAQ Section: Before contacting customer support, it's always a good idea to check the FAQ section on Sports Direct's website. You might find the answer to your question already there. The FAQ section covers a wide range of topics, including order processing, shipping, returns, and payment options.
